Wireless accessories

Cochlear True Wireless
sound to your processor:
• The Mini Microphone or TV Streamer are controlled
from your processor.
• You use the Phone Clip controls for phone calls.
NOTE
You first need to pair your wireless accessories with your sound
processor. See their user guide for details.
TIP
You can also use your remote control or the Nucleus Smart App
to control wireless accessories. See their user guides for details.
Each button press cycles you through telecoil (if enabled),
and then your wireless accessories (in the order in which
they were paired to your processor).
